1.0 Introduction
Automatic Voltage Regulator (AVR) is a device which is used to regulate or stabilize electrical power supply for electrical and electronic appliances. This device is used to keep the voltage level from public power supply system constant i.e. between 110V to 260V which is the minimum and maximum range respectively. It regulates the supply voltage to produce a constant output voltage of 220V
This device also serves as a protective device for our appliances connected directly to it, while the automatic voltage regulator (AVR) is connected direct to the power supply. The protective system in automatic voltage Regulator (AVR) works in such a way that if there is an excess current or over voltage (voltage surge) from the public power supply, the AVR will either regulate or stabilize the voltage to 220V output for our appliances or the fuse in the AVR will rapture by excess current of the surge and thereby cut-off the incoming power supply.
The stabilization and regulation is achieved through the control circuit which includes relays and the 24x2V which is from the secondary winding of the auto-transformer used for the construction.
This control unit does the work of cut and boost in the case of higher and lower voltage respectively. If the supply voltage drops below 220V down to 180V, the primary control does the work of boast which will bring the output to normal 220V while if the voltage increases above 220V up to 260V, it does the work of cut. The coil of the relays is triggered by 24V D.C.
